Why Early Advice Is Essential

Most problems in kitchen renovations are not caused by poor workmanship.
They are caused by decisions made too late or without practical insight.

Once installation begins, changes become expensive and disruptive.
Before work begins, they are usually straightforward.

Independent advice at this stage protects both your investment and your peace of mind.
